This document discusses wills and inheritance laws in Qatar. It explains that under Qatari law, inheritance and guardianship are determined either by Islamic sharia law or the nationality of the deceased. For Qataris, inheritance follows sharia law if there is no will, while for non-Qataris the law of their nationality applies if there is no will. It recommends that all those living in Qatar with Qatari assets create a will witnessed by at least two witnesses to ensure their assets are distributed according to their wishes upon death and avoid lengthy legal processes.
